Rig Veda 10.82.1: Mandala 10, Sukta 82, Mantra 1

Sukta 10.82

Rishi: Viśvakarman (traditionally associated with RV 10.82)
Devata: Viśvakarman (the All-Former; cosmic artisan/intelligence)
Chandas: Triṣṭubh (probable; standard for many cosmogonic and theistic hymns in Book 10)

चक्षुषः पिता मनसा हि धीरो घृतमेने अजनन्नन्नमाने । यदेदन्ता अददृहन्त पूर्व आदिद्द्यावापृथिवी अप्रथेताम् ॥

cákṣuṣaḥ pitā mánasā hí dhīró ghṛtámene ajanann annamā́ne | yadéd ántā adadṛhanta pū́rva ā́d id dyāvāpṛthivī́ aprathetām ||

El Padre de la visión, el sabio firme, engendró por la mente el flujo clarificado (ghṛta), el entendimiento luminoso, mientras los dos se inclinaban en adoración. Cuando los primeros límites quedaron firmemente asentados, entonces el Cielo y la Tierra se expandieron hacia su vasta morada.
